Welcome to Mississauga Swimming. We are one of the largest non-profit, community based swim clubs in the nation & are affiliated with the City of Mississauga, Swim Ontario and Swim Canada.  Our programs cover introductory to national competitive levels.  Competitive programs (Wave 3 and higher) are offered via the Mississauga Aquatic Club (MSSAC).  Introductory programs (Wave 1 & 2) are offered though the Mississauga Development Club (MSDC).

We are excited to introduce our new fundraising initiative, The MSSAC Shop & Support Fundraising Program.

The program consists of gift cards and certificates from over 250 retailers, including Canadian Tire, Shoppers Drug Mart, Sobeys, Old Navy, Petro Canada, The Gap and many, many more. These certificates can be used the same as cash towards your purchases with a percentage of the sales returned to MSSAC.  Amounts earned vary by retailer, ranging from 1% to 15%.

More Swim Meets in Mississauga Thanks to $64,400 Ontario Trillium Foundation Grant

The Mississauga Swimming Development Club (MSDC) and the Mississauga Aquatic Club (MSSAC) announced on April 13th that they will purchase a state-of-the-art electronic timing system for swimming, thanks to a $64,400 grant from the Ontario Trillium Foundation.  Click here for the full press release...
